Before spending your money, you could try:

* Increasing the volume of the center channel.
* If your receiver has EQ for the center channel, try a few dB boost at ~2 kHz.

Seconded. You should be able to fix the problem with what you have by making adjustments with the receiver.

But if you want a better matched center, I'd suggest the center speaker from the same Andrew Jones line you have now. They're very highly regarded.
